For the majority of companies, the leadership structure is composed of a senior management team and heads of department. The senior management team is comprised of senior officers who each have particular duties and functions within the organisation. The CEO is the most senior member and their primary tasks are concentrating on big picture decisions and the overall management of the company. The chief operating officer has similar tasks but they are mainly focused on running the daily. The chief financial officer organises the company's financial resources and creates techniques to ensure that the business remains lucrative. While there are lots of leadership styles and managerial approaches to select from today, there are some crucial elements that often influence the management strategy selected. One of the more noteworthy internal factors relate to the leader's character and their vision. Dominant personality traits are often shown in the method the company is run and this is definitely the case for smaller companies that do not have numerous leadership layers or intricate structures. Similarly, the leader's vision sometimes determines a particular management approach, especially when it concerns setting ambitious business objectives. There are also other external elements that might affect business management. For instance, some industries dictate a particular management paradigm considering that all the main players in that market will have set a certain management standard that has actually been accepted by everybody throughout the years. Whether you run an effective multinational or you're a small company owner, there are some core leadership skills that all leaders should work on. For example, emotional intelligence is one of the most essential leadership qualities to focus on considering that it assists leaders much better engage with their employees and make more informed decisions. Having high levels of emotional intelligence can also assist leaders make better use of the skills of their workers, which typically leads to increased performance and greater personnel engagement. Another essential skill to have no matter the leadership position is project management. This will be useful to any leader considering that all managers are required to run and monitor projects, and often concurrently. Having the skillset to deliver projects on time is crucial as this is a direct reflection of the leader's competence and the business's track record.
